Dean of Students Jobs in Hinsdale, IL

A Dean of Students plays a pivotal role in school administration. They are responsible for overseeing student academic progress, ensuring a safe and conducive learning environment, developing and implementing school policies, and addressing student behavioral issues. They are often the go-to person for parents, teachers, and students for any school-related issues. The Dean of Students also collaborates closely with other administrators to develop and execute strategies aimed at improving student retention and success.

Important skills for a Dean of Students include strong leadership, excellent communication, conflict resolution, and a deep understanding of educational policies and procedures. They should also possess excellent organizational skills and the ability to work well with diverse groups of people. Certifications may vary depending on the level of the institution, but usually, a Master's Degree in Education Administration or a related field, and in some cases, a doctoral degree is required. A valid administrative credential may also be necessary. Prior to becoming a Dean of Students, an individual might serve as a High School Principal, Assistant Principal, or a School Counselor.
